The story of Chaim Rumkowski and the Jews of Lodz POJ Filmproduction AB and Swedish Television ; producer, director, Peter Cohen ; writer, Bo Kuritzen.

Publication | Library Call Number: VHS-0640

Shows the efforts of German-appointed leader Chaim Rumkowski to save the Jewish community during the Nazi occupation of Lodz, Poland, in World War II. Documents Rumkowski's establishment of an entire society, including schools, industries, and a postal system. Relates intimate details of life in the last surviving Jewish ghetto in Poland.
